Output 3f95a7c6528758630015cc7832c20e77469d2b35b8fd2113eb060217c7445cce:5

value
4490680
script pubkey
OP_0 OP_PUSHBYTES_20 e651a0fbe4a2b529b1c585c2bb1ae2f1c0143760
address
bc1queg6p7ly526jnvw9shptkxhz78qpgdmqtdaryu
transaction
3f95a7c6528758630015cc7832c20e77469d2b35b8fd2113eb060217c7445cce
spent
true